Hubble 3D Logo
Nov. 24, 2024
Hubble 25th Anniversary Logo Patch | HubbleSite NASA SVS | Hubble 30th Anniversary Logo Hubble Space Telescope 3D Icon download in PNG, OBJ or Blend format Hubble 3D Logo
Nov. 24, 2024
Hubble 25th Anniversary Logo Patch | HubbleSite NASA SVS | Hubble 30th Anniversary Logo Hubble Space Telescope 3D Icon download in PNG, OBJ or Blend format Hubble 3D Logo